fix json report Enabled field

This commit is contained in:
Denis Isaev 2019-10-21 22:57:53 +03:00
parent 645e79404d
commit 2346cd8e56
No known key found for this signature in database
GPG Key ID: A36A0EC8E27A1A01

View File

@ -287,9 +287,14 @@ func (e *Executor) runAnalysis(ctx context.Context, args []string) ([]result.Iss
return nil, err
}
enabledOriginalLinters, err := e.EnabledLintersSet.Get(false)
if err != nil {
return nil, err
}
for _, lc := range e.DBManager.GetAllSupportedLinterConfigs() {
isEnabled := false
for _, enabledLC := range enabledLinters {
for _, enabledLC := range enabledOriginalLinters {
if enabledLC.Name() == lc.Name() {
isEnabled = true
break